在当今数字时代,网络安全和隐私保护变得日益重要,无论是远程办公、访问家庭网络资源,还是绕过地理限制观看流媒体内容,一个稳定可靠的虚拟私人网络(VPN)服务都是必不可少的工具,而树莓派(Raspberry Pi)作为一款低功耗、高性能的微型计算机,正成为越来越多技术爱好者和家庭用户的首选平台,用于搭建自己的私有VPN服务器,本文将详细介绍如何使用树莓派构建一个安全、稳定且可扩展的个人VPN解决方案。
你需要准备以下硬件和软件环境:
- 一台树莓派(推荐使用 Raspberry Pi 4 或更新型号,至少 2GB 内存)
- 一张 8GB 或以上的 microSD 卡
- 电源适配器和网线
- 安装好 Raspberry Pi OS(推荐使用 Lite 版本,减少系统开销)
接下来是软件配置步骤:
第一步:系统初始化
插入 microSD 卡并烧录 Raspberry Pi OS Lite,完成后通过 SSH 登录(或直接连接显示器),运行 sudo apt update && sudo apt upgrade 更新系统包。
第二步:安装 OpenVPN(推荐方案)
OpenVPN 是目前最广泛使用的开源 VPN 协议之一,支持 AES 加密、双向认证和灵活的网络拓扑,执行以下命令安装:
sudo apt install openvpn easy-rsa
然后生成证书和密钥(使用 Easy-RSA 工具),这是保障连接安全的关键步骤,建议设置强密码保护私钥文件,并定期轮换证书以增强安全性。
第三步:配置服务器端
编辑 /etc/openvpn/server.conf 文件,设置本地 IP 段(如 10.8.0.0/24)、加密算法(推荐 AES-256-CBC)、TLS 认证等参数,确保启用 IP 转发(net.ipv4.ip_forward=1),并配置 iptables 规则实现 NAT,使客户端流量可以正常访问互联网。
第四步:启动与测试
使用 sudo systemctl enable openvpn@server 启动服务,并用 sudo systemctl start openvpn@server 启动,你可以从其他设备(如手机或笔记本)使用 OpenVPN 客户端导入证书,连接到你的树莓派服务器。
优点分析:
- 成本低廉:树莓派价格不到百元,加上 SD 卡和电源即可运行;
- 高可控性:所有数据都在自己掌控中,无需依赖第三方服务商;
- 可扩展性强:支持多用户并发连接、自定义防火墙规则,甚至可集成 AdGuard Home 实现广告过滤;
- 适合家庭场景:可用于远程访问 NAS、摄像头、智能家电等内网服务。
也需要注意一些风险点:比如保持系统及时更新、避免弱密码、关闭不必要的开放端口,如果公网 IP 不固定,可结合 DDNS(动态域名解析)服务实现稳定访问。
利用树莓派搭建个人VPN不仅经济实惠,还能显著提升网络隐私和灵活性,对于追求自主权、注重数据安全的用户来说,这是一项值得投入的技术实践。

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N

